Kilowatt (kW)
Definition
A kilowatt (kW) is a unit of power equal to one thousand watts (10³ W). It's one of the most commonly used power units, representing the power consumption of household appliances and small to medium electrical equipment.
History
The kilowatt became widely recognized with the expansion of electrical power to homes and businesses in the early 20th century. It provided a practical scale for household electricity consumption and became the standard unit for electrical billing and appliance ratings.
Current Use
Kilowatts are universally used for household appliance ratings, small motor specifications, residential solar installations, and electricity billing. They're standard for home electrical consumption, appliance energy labels, and small-scale power systems.
Joule per Second (J/s)
Definition
Joule per second (J/s) is a unit of power representing the rate of energy transfer of one joule per second. It's exactly equivalent to the watt and represents the fundamental definition of power as energy per unit time.
History
Joule per second represents the fundamental definition of power and was implicit in early thermodynamic studies. It became formalized with the development of the SI system and provides the direct relationship between energy (joules) and power (watts).
Current Use
Joule per second is primarily used in educational contexts to illustrate the relationship between energy and power. In practical applications, it's equivalent to watts and is used in thermodynamic calculations and energy system analysis.
